ORDER Directing Clerk of Court to Close Case and Adjust the Docket to Reflect Voluntary Dismissal Pursuant to Rule 41(a) of the Federal Rules of Civil Procedure signed by Magistrate Judge Stanley A. Boone on 1/18/2023. CASE CLOSED. (Lawrence, A)
